The Nonprofit Ecosystem in Amarillo

Amarillo is home to 1k nonprofit organizations. In aggregate, these organizations account for $1b in revenue and employ 5k individuals.

Because of their endowments, they are focused primarily on grantmaking and generally do not actively raise funds or seek public financial support. These are the most common type of private foundation. They are generally endowed, usually from a single individual or family. Private foundations are considered family foundations if relatives or the original donor are still active on the board of trustees or in the operation of the foundation.
